• UK retailer Argos has launched a customisable 3D printing pilot scheme which will see consumers design their own jewellery items online.

• From a newly launched Argos microsite, consumers will be able to customise a range of 10 items including bangles, pendants, rings, cufflinks and earrings. The items will be delivered within three weeks and will retail between £50 to £550.

• “We are excited by the potential for our customers to get creative in developing their own bespoke products. We are starting with jewellery, but see applications for lighting, homewares and other areas in the future.”

• The jewellery industry is already CAD literate and aware

• The jewellery industry already uses various 3D Printing technologies extensively

• The jewellery industry is happy and comfortable with sub-contracting out the technological work

How difficult will it be?

• Stasis

Stay as you are and simply add outsourced AM products into your current offering

Use AM to streamline and accelerate your design process to reduce the time to market

Improve profitability by accelerating the speed at which your cash flows

Low risk starting point

What are the adoption of AM Options?

• Supply chain evolution

Consider transforming all or part of your supply chain to take advantage of AM

Use AM to reduce minimum efficient scales, shorten time to market and reduce WIP

Deliver your products faster and precisely targeted to your customers needs and wants

• Product evolution

Consider becoming truly innovative by adopting and adapting your business model to the key principles of AM.

Create unique products that cannot be produced by other, traditional means

Customised, personalised and individualised products should flourish in this environment

Quickly meet, or even create customers demand for specialist and unique products.

• Combined supply chain and product evolution

Consider sequential or simultaneous transformation of both products and supply chains

Seek to obtain both operational benefits and create new markets and demands that impair your non AM competitors ability to compete (copy)

AM represents a number of intriguing opportunities to extract available value from the AM process
